Square Enix has announced that the entire Kingdom Hearts series is coming to PC as an Epic Games Store exclusive.

The entire series includes the likes of Kingdom Hearts 1.5+2.5 Remix, Kingdom Hearts 2.8 Final Chapter Prologue, Kingdom Hearts: Melody of Memory, and finally Kingdom Hearts 3 + Re Mind.
The Kingdom Hearts series is now available to pre-order via the Epic Games Store ahead of their March 30th release. While many gamers would likely prefer to see the games on Steam, it’s definitely a big win for Epic Games.

The Kingdom Hearts series has been around since it launched on the PS2 in 2002. The games come from a collaboration between Square Enix and Disney, which also involves characters from the Final Fantasy series.
Since 2002 the Kingdom Hearts series has grown in popularity with a number of sequels, prequels, spin-offs and remasters, selling over 32,000,000 units worldwide.
2019’s Kingdom Hearts 3 released for the PS4 and Xbox One, and is even available in the Xbox Game Pass library, along with Kingdom Hearts HD 1.5+2.5 ReMix and 2.8 Final Chapter Prologue.
Kingdom Hearts 3 was critically acclaimed and well-received from fans and critics alike. It saw the introduction of characters from Disney Pixar’s Toy Story and Monsters Inc movies.
In May of 2020 talk of a Kingdom Hearts TV series picked up steam when rumours began to circulate that the series might be coming to Disney Plus.
